About the Role 

You'll be working as a Senior Developer 2 on our MDR Endpoint cloud team, responsible for ensuring quality through automation, executing deployments, and maintaining the reliability of Arctic Wolf's endpoint software across multiple platforms and cloud environments. 

Some of your day-to-day responsibilities will be: 

  • Act as the technical lead of the team, focused on designing, architecting, and overseeing all the team’s projects 

  • Plan, coordinate, and execute software releases across customer environments and geographies 

  • Design and implement automated builds, testing, deployment, and rollback strategies 

  • Design, build and maintain CI/CD pipelines and workflows for cloud-based services 

  • Build and maintain quality gates and validation frameworks to ensure release readiness 

  • Collaborate with software developers, QA, customer support, and product teams to ensure high-quality delivery 

  • Troubleshoot and resolve deployment issues and assist with root cause analysis 

  • Manage and optimize infrastructure across AWS, Azure, and vSphere environments 

  • Build runbooks and documentation for internal teams and end users 

  • Ensure compliance with security and regulatory requirements during deployments 

  • Contribute to continuous improvement of team processes, leveraging automation to ensure efficiency, reliability, and quality 

  • Evaluate and implement new relevant technologies and tools 

  • Mentor junior engineers 

  • Assist and contribute to intra/inter-team planning
